Abstract

The utility model discloses a biodegradable polymer monofilament, comprising a biodegradable polymer monofilament body, wherein the diameter of the monofilament body is 0.1-5.0mm; and the cross section of the monofilament body is a circle, polygon or special shape, and strength of the monofilament body is more than or equal to 3.0CN/dtex. The biodegradable polymer monofilament disclosed by the utility model is reasonable in structure, high in strength, degradable and good in working performance and is applicable to an occasion with higher requirement to the strength.
